Re: Sugar free gelatin for Ice Cream

Misc.
Sondra, if you cannot use the pink yellow or blue sugar substitutes you will not be able to use Sugar free Gelatin either. Sugar Free Gelatin is sweetened with Aspartame which is the same as in the blue sugar substitute pkgs (Equal).
I have a recipe for a Sugar Free Ice cream but it uses 13 pkgs. of Equal (Aspartain) to sweeten it.
